Answers

3.
a) illiterate
unable to read or write

b) numeracy
the ability to understand basic maths, count, add up etc.

c) signature
your name written in your own characteristic handwriting style, usually to show
that something has been written or agreed by you

d) cheat
trick or deceive someone in order to take their money or valuables

e) take (something) for granted


assume that (something) is true without checking up or finding out about it

f) thick
(informal) stupid, unintelligent

5. 1b, 2c, 3b, 4a, 5c, 6b

Teacher's notes

This worksheet is standardised so that you can amend and use it as appropriate
with your classes.

Some topics may be difficult for learners, especially those which could be
upsetting or cause offence. Please be mindful of this when using this worksheet,
and adapt it as necessary.

Expansion activities
• Role-play an interview with an 'interviewer' and an 'expert' on this topic.
• Write a short story or article using the vocabulary from this episode.
• Read original articles on this topic.
• For homework: If it is available in your country, download and listen to the
original podcast these extracts were taken from.
